Job description

Mandai Wildlife Group is the steward of Mandai Wildlife Reserve, a unique wildlife and nature destination in Singapore that is home to world‑renown wildlife parks which connect visitors to the fascinating world of wildlife. The Group is driving an exciting rejuvenation plan at Mandai Wildlife Reserve, adjacent to Singapore’s Central Catchment Nature Reserve, that will integrate five wildlife parks with distinctive nature‑based experiences, green public spaces and an eco‑friendly resort.

Job Duties and Responsibilities
  • Receive, register and triage patients.
  • Perform clinical skills, such as phlebotomy, endotracheal intubation, intravenous and urinary catheterisation.
  • Knowledge in general animal diseases and treatment.
  • Administration of treatments under veterinary supervision.
  • Experience in using different types of medical equipment such as anaesthetic machines, ventilator, patient monitors etc.
  • Preparation and assistance with patient examinations, surgery, diagnostic imaging and anaesthesia, including field procedures.
  • Assist with animal restraint.
  • Assist with basic laboratory duties.
  • Care of hospitalised patients, including ward husbandry duties (den set‑up, food preparation, feeding, cleaning, patient monitoring).
  • Ensure good housekeeping of hospital.
  • Assist with maintenance of pharmacy inventory, including sourcing and ordering of drugs.
  • Responsible for care and maintenance of medical equipment, including sourcing and arranging for servicing.
  • Maintain good inventory and clinical records.
  • Adherence to SOPs and safe work procedures.
  • Commits to professional development and continuous learning in veterinary nursing field.
Requirements
  • Diploma in Veterinary Nursing/Technology, Cert IV in Veterinary Nursing or equivalent.
  • Minimum 3 years of experience in veterinary nursing with competencies for clinical skills.
  • Experience in wildlife and/or exotics will be advantageous.
  • Able to work on weekends and public holidays.
  • Excellent team player who can also work well independently.
  • Able to work in outdoor environment.
  • Possession of Class 3/3A licences will be advantageous.
  •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ications (Word, Excel and PowerPoint)
